25 SLANT CLOSE is a very small semi-detached house of 56m², built sometime between 1983 and 1990, which could now be worth an estimated £233,100. It was last sold for £160,000 in June 2019, which was around 18% below the average June 2019 semi-detached price in the High Peak local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was June 2010,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was C.

25 SLANT C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average semi-detached house price in the High Peak local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 25 SLANT CLOSE sales between October 1997 and June 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the November 2011 sale was for 13%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 13% below the HPI over time, until the June 2019 sale, where it falls to 18%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 18% below the HPI.

What might 25 SLANT CLOSE be worth now?

25 SLANT C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£233,100.

This is based on house price inflation of 45.7%, between June 2019 and February 2025, for semi-detached houses, in the High Peak local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 45.7%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 25 SLANT CLOSE of £160,000 on 18th June 2019. For the value to have increased from £160,000 to £233,100 over the six years and four months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 25 SLANT C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for semi-detached houses in the High Peak local authority area.
  • The June 2019 sale price of £160,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 25 SLANT CLOSE has not materially changed since June 2019.

How Large is 25 SLANT CLOSE?

25 SLANT CLOSE is 56m² according to the EPC inspection conducted in June 2010. This puts it in the smallest 10% of semi-detached houses houses in Glossop, based on EPC data. The below chart shows the distribution of semi-detached houses houses by size in Glossop, and where 25 SLANT CLOSE lies on this distribution: Less than 1% of semi-detached houses houses are smaller than 25 SLANT CLOSE, and more than 99% of houses are larger. Note that EPC data is not available for all properties in Glossop.
